Varsity volleyball hosts Senior Night

The girls varsity volleyball team won their home games 25-10, 25-10 and 25-8 against Merrillville on Oct. 8. Fortunately enough, it was also the girls’ Senior Night.

“It was nice being honored at Senior Night. I’ve been waiting for four years for this night, but it was also sad because I knew it was my last season,” Megan Malatestinic (12) said.

This night was set up to recognize the senior girls and their achievements over their years in the Lake Central Volleyball program. The head coach and players on the team made speeches to commemorate achievements made by the girls in their last volleyball season at LC.

“I’m going to miss the seniors a lot. I am going to miss how they carried us throughout the season and how they were such a great inspiration to our team,” Alyssa Stepney (11) said.

Some of the girls started playing while they were in middle school, and have put many years into the team.

“I started in middle school. I really liked the intensity of the game and how all of the girls came together on the court,” Katherine Stepanian (12) said.
